App Development Companies: The Definitive Guide to Choosing a Technical Partner in 2026

App Development Companies

The digital economy is driven by mobile accessibility. As of 2026, the majority of global web traffic originates from mobile devices, making high quality mobile applications a mandatory asset for businesses of all sizes. From retail and healthcare to fintech and entertainment, app development companies are the architects of modern commerce.

However, the process of selecting a development partner has become increasingly complex. With thousands of agencies claiming to be the best, businesses must look beyond marketing fluff and evaluate technical capabilities, cultural fit, and delivery methodologies. This guide provides an in depth analysis of the landscape of app development services and how to navigate the selection process.

The Evolution of App Development Companies in 2026

A decade ago, app development companies primarily focused on basic functionality and simple user interfaces. Today, the scope of their work has expanded significantly. Modern agencies are now “innovation hubs” that integrate advanced technologies like Generative AI, Augmented Reality (AR), and sophisticated cloud architectures.

In 2026, a top tier app development company does not just write code. They provide end to end consultancy, starting from market research and product discovery to post launch growth hacking and maintenance. They act as strategic partners, ensuring that the app solves real business problems and provides a measurable Return on Investment (ROI).mobile app development lifecycle phases, AI generated

Getty Images

Types of App Development Companies

Not all agencies are created equal. Depending on your project requirements, you might need to choose between different types of service providers.

1. Boutique Agencies

Boutique companies are small, specialized teams that focus on high end design or specific niche technologies. They are ideal for startups looking for a unique, highly creative product and a personalized working relationship.

2. Enterprise Solutions Providers

These are large scale organizations with thousands of employees. They specialize in handling massive, complex systems for corporations. Their strength lies in their ability to integrate apps with legacy enterprise software and ensure top level security and compliance.

3. Full Cycle Product Studios

These agencies handle everything from the initial “napkin sketch” to the final release. They employ researchers, UI UX designers, developers, QA testers, and product managers. This is usually the most popular choice for businesses that want a single point of accountability.

4. Offshore Development Centers (ODCs)

Located in tech hubs like India, Pakistan, or Eastern Europe, these companies offer high quality development at a significantly lower cost. They are the go to choice for companies looking to maximize their development budget without compromising on technical expertise.

Core Services Offered by App Development Firms

When evaluating app development companies, it is crucial to understand the breadth of services they offer. A comprehensive agency should provide the following:

Mobile App Development (iOS and Android)

Native development involves building separate apps for Apple’s iOS using Swift and Google’s Android using Kotlin. This approach ensures the highest performance and the most seamless user experience.

Cross Platform Development

Using frameworks like Flutter or React Native, companies can build a single codebase that runs on both iOS and Android. This is a cost effective and time efficient solution for many businesses, as it reduces development effort by nearly 40%.

UI UX Design

The success of an app depends on its usability. Leading companies invest heavily in User Experience (UX) and User Interface (UI) design to ensure the app is intuitive, aesthetically pleasing, and engaging.

Backend and API Development

The front end of the app is just the tip of the iceberg. Behind the scenes, app development companies build robust servers, databases, and APIs (Application Programming Interfaces) to handle data processing and third party integrations.

Quality Assurance and Security Testing

In 2026, security is a non negotiable. Development firms perform rigorous automated and manual testing to find bugs and vulnerabilities. This includes penetration testing to ensure that user data is protected against cyber threats.

Technical Skills to Look for in 2026

The technology stack used by app development companies has evolved. When interviewing potential partners, ask about their proficiency in the following:

  • AI and Machine Learning: Can they integrate chatbots, recommendation engines, or predictive analytics?
  • Cloud Native Architecture: Do they use AWS, Google Cloud, or Azure to ensure the app is scalable?
  • Blockchain: Are they capable of implementing secure, decentralized transactions?
  • Internet of Things (IoT): Can they build apps that communicate with smart devices and sensors?

How to Evaluate and Choose an App Development Company

Selecting the wrong partner can lead to wasted budgets and failed launches. Follow this systematic approach to vet your candidates.

1. Review Their Portfolio and Case Studies

A reputable company will have a portfolio showcasing their previous work. Look for apps that are similar to your concept in terms of complexity and industry. Download their live apps from the App Store or Play Store to check for performance and user reviews.

2. Check Client Testimonials and Ratings

Platforms like Clutch, GoodFirms, and G2 provide verified reviews from previous clients. Pay attention to comments regarding their communication, ability to meet deadlines, and post launch support.

3. Assess Their Communication Style

Development is a collaborative process. If a company takes days to reply to your initial inquiry, it is a red flag. Look for a partner that is proactive, transparent, and uses modern project management tools like Jira, Slack, and Trello.

4. Evaluate Their Project Management Methodology

Most successful app development companies use Agile or Scrum methodologies. This allows for iterative development, where you can see progress every two weeks (sprints) and provide feedback in real time.

The Cost of Hiring App Development Companies

The cost of developing an app varies wildly based on complexity, platform, and the location of the agency.

  • Simple Apps: Basic apps with a few features can cost between $15,000 and $40,000.
  • Medium Complexity Apps: Apps with API integrations, custom UI, and backend servers typically range from $50,000 to $120,000.
  • Complex Enterprise Apps: High end solutions with AI, real time features, and massive scalability can exceed $250,000.

While it is tempting to go for the lowest price, remember that you get what you pay for. A cheap agency might produce a buggy, unscalable product that costs more to fix in the long run.

Why Outsourcing is a Strategic Move in 2026

Outsourcing to specialized app development companies is a growing trend. It offers several strategic advantages:

  1. Cost Efficiency: You can access high level talent in regions with lower labor costs.
  2. Faster Time to Market: Specialized agencies have pre built modules and optimized workflows that accelerate production.
  3. No Recruitment Hassles: You don’t need to spend months hiring and training in house developers.
  4. Focus on Core Business: While the agency handles the tech, you can focus on marketing and sales.

Common Mistakes to Avoid When Hiring

Avoid these pitfalls to ensure a smooth development journey:

  • Not Defining Clear Requirements: If you don’t know exactly what you want, the agency cannot provide an accurate quote.
  • Ignoring the Design Phase: Don’t rush into coding. A solid design prototype is essential for success.
  • Forgetting About Maintenance: An app is never “finished.” Ensure your contract includes a maintenance plan for OS updates and bug fixes.
  • Selecting Based Only on Price: Prioritize value and expertise over the lowest hourly rate.

The Future of App Development: Trends to Watch

As we look beyond 2026, app development companies are moving toward even more immersive experiences. We are seeing the rise of Super Apps (apps that offer multiple services like payment, shopping, and messaging in one) and the integration of 5G to support low latency gaming and AR. Agencies that are early adopters of these trends will provide the most value to their clients.

Frequently Asked Questions

How long does it take to develop a mobile app?

On average, a standard mobile app takes 4 to 9 months to develop, depending on its complexity and the efficiency of the development team.

Who owns the source code after the project is finished?

In a professional agreement, the client should own 100% of the source code and intellectual property upon full payment. Always verify this in the contract.

Do I need separate developers for iOS and Android?

Not necessarily. If you use cross platform frameworks like React Native or Flutter, one team can build for both platforms simultaneously.

Can app development companies help with monetization?

Yes, many agencies provide consultancy on how to monetize your app through subscriptions, in app purchases, or advertising models.

Conclusion

Choosing from the vast sea of app development companies is a significant business decision. A great partner will not only build your app but will also challenge your ideas, suggest improvements, and help you scale your digital presence. By focusing on technical proficiency, clear communication, and a proven track record, you can turn your app vision into a high performing reality in 2026.

Success in the mobile world requires more than just code; it requires a strategic alliance with experts who understand the ever changing digital landscape.